/* reset css */ 
body,div,dl,dt,dd,ul,ol,li,h1,h2,h3,h4,h5,h6,pre,form,fieldset,input,p,blockquote,th,td{margin:0;padding:0}
table{border-collapse:0;border-spacing:0}
fieldset,img{border:0}
body{font:12px "ËÎÌå",arial,sans-serif;background:#ffffff;}
address,caption,cite,code,dfn,em,th,var{font-style:normal;font-weight:normal}
ol,ul {list-style:none}
caption,th {text-align:left}
h1,h2,h3,h4,h5,h6{font-size:100%;font-weight:400;}
legend{display:none;}
button{line-height:1.2;vertical-align:middle;cursor:pointer;}
strong{font-weight:800;}

/* Clear Fix */ 
.cl{zoom:1;}
.cl:after{content:"¡¡";display:block;clear:both;height:0;}

/* public*/
.hd,.bd,.ft{width:100%; }
a{color:#333;text-decoration:none;}
a:hover{color:#333;text-decoration:underline;}
.wrap{width:960px; margin:0 auto; *zoom: 1;overflow:hidden;}
.inner{}
.dis{display:block}
.undis{display:none}
.fl{float:left; display:inline;}
.fr{float:right;}
.fontht{font-family:ºÚÌå;}
.fontar{font-family:arial;}
.font2em{text-indent:2em;}

.white1,.white1 a,.white1 a:hover{color:#fff}
.gary333,.gary333 a,.gary333 a:hover{color:#333}
.gary666,.gary666 a,.gary666 a:hover{color:#666}
.gary999,.gary999 a,.gary999 a:hover{color:#999}
.lan1,.lan1 a,.lan1 a:hover{color:#003399}
.qlan,.qlan a,.qlan a:hover{color:#009FE1}
.red1,.red1 a,.red1 a:hover{color:#DA5114}
.qing1,.qing1 a,.qing1 a:hover{color:#6A7578}
.red2,.red2 a,.red2 a:hover{color:#BC2A00}
.yellow1,.yellow1 a,.yellow1 a:hover{color:#FFD267}
.yellow2,.yellow2 a,.yellow2 a:hover{color:#FB6C3D}
.fen1,.fen1 a,.fen1 a:hover{color:#F72382}
.nuline a{text-decoration:none}
.nuline a:hover{text-decoration:none}
.uline a{text-decoration:underline}
.uline a:hover{text-decoration:none}
.font14{font-size:14px;}
.font18{font-size:18px;}
.fontbold{font-weight:700}
.mart10{margin-top:10px;}
.marb13{margin-bottom:13px;}
.fontl22{line-height:22px; }
.djad{width:150px; height:55px;margin:20px 0 0 30px; display:block; }
.ejnav,.ejnav a,.ejnav a:hover{font-size:14px;color:#333333; }
.ejnav a:hover{color:#F1245D;}
.ejnav.over{color:#F1245D;font-weight:700;font-size:14px;}
.ssbut{width:49px; height:18px; border:none;background:url(http://mat1.gtimg.com/lady/sjb/sjb_baby_pic1_11.gif) no-repeat;cursor:pointer; }
.inputqq{width:148px;height:16px; padding:2px 0 0 4px;border:1px solid #DCBECC;background:#fff;color:#B3ACAF;    }

.mod-a,.mod-b{width:235px; }
.mod-a .hd,.mod-b .hd{width:235px; height:36px; background:url(http://mat1.gtimg.com/lady/sjb/sjb_baby_pic1_16.gif) no-repeat;position:relative;  }
.mod-a .hd h3,.mod-b .hd h3{font-size:14px;font-weight:700; position:absolute; display:inline;top:12px;left:30px;}
.mod-a .hd span,.mod-b .hd span{position:absolute; right:10px; top:14px;}
.mod-a .bd,.mod-b .bd{width:233px; border:1px solid #F3DEDC; border-top:none;padding:10px 0;background:#FFF0F7; }
.mod-a ul,.mod-b ul{width:220px; margin-left:8px; }
.mod-a ul li,.mod-b ul li{line-height:22px; }
.mod-a ul li .num,.mod-b ul li .num{color:#F72382; }

.mod-b .hd{background:url(http://mat1.gtimg.com/lady/sjb/sjb_baby_pic1_23.gif) no-repeat;  }
.mod-b .hd h3{color:#fff; left:10px;}
.mod-b .hd span,.mod-b .hd span a{color:#F72382;font-weight:700 }
.mod-b ul li .num{color:#D6D6D6; }
.mod-b .bd{background:#fff; }
.lb1{float:left;margin:0 14px 15px;display:inline}

.table1{margin-top:10px;}
.table1 tr td{background:url(http://mat1.gtimg.com/lady/sjb/xx1.gif) repeat-x bottom;padding-left:10px; height:32px;line-height:32px;  }
.table2{}
.table2 tr td{background:url(http://mat1.gtimg.com/lady/sjb/xx1.gif) repeat-x bottom; line-height:20px; padding-top:7px; padding-bottom:-5px; }
.table3{margin-top:20px;}
.table3 td{line-height:32px; }
.table3 td img{border:2px solid #B9C2C4}
.table4{margin-top:20px;}
.table4 td{line-height:32px; background:url(http://mat1.gtimg.com/lady/sjb/xx2.gif) repeat-y right; padding-top:10px; }/*  |xGv00|f6c621fa9a129756cb999accb2a011d7 */